How they compare
Puerto Rico currently reports 6 against 4 in Norway, a difference of 2.
That makes Puerto Rico's figure about 1.5 times Norway's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 25 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Puerto Rico ahead.
Norway ranks 176th and Puerto Rico ranks 173rd of 210 countries.
Norway has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Norway | Puerto Rico |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 44.9 | 44 | 0.9 | Norway |
| 2010s | 19.5 | 12.5 | 7 | Norway |
| 2020s | 7.2 | 6 | 1.2 | Norway |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
